What does CRX stand for in Honda?

The Honda CR-X, originally released as the Honda Ballade Sports CR-X in Japan, is a front-wheel drive sports compact car manufactured by Honda, although many purported definitions exist for the acronym CR-X, the most widely accepted being “Civic Renaissance Experimental”.

Is the CRX fast?

The zero-to-60-mph sprint is covered in just 9.1 seconds, compared with 10.4 seconds for a standard 1984 1.5-liter CRX. In the standing quarter-mile, the Si stops the clock in 16.4 seconds at 81 mph, compared with 17.4 seconds at 77 mph.

What engine does a CRX come with?

Specification

Model CRX (Mk1) CRX 1.6i-16 (Mk2)
Size (L / W / H / WB) mm 3675 / 1625 / 1290 / 2200 3755 / 1675 / 1270 / 2300
Layout, Gearbox Front-engined, Fwd, 5M Front-engined, Fwd, 5M
Engine Inline-4, sohc, 3v/cyl Inline-4, dohc, 4v/cyl
Engine capacity 1488 cc 1590 cc

What years did Honda make the CRX?

The Honda CR-X (styled in some markets as Honda CRX), originally launched as the Honda Ballade Sports CR-X in Japan, is a front-wheel-drive sport compact car manufactured by Honda from 1983 until 1991 with nearly 400,000 produced during this period.
